Saab 93 not well, need advice

Options
  • 15-10-2018 11:44am
    #1
    Registered Users Posts: 1,036 ✭✭✭


    My 08 Saab 93 diesel (150) is not well. When i start her in the mornings a lot of smoke comes out with a hint of blue in it
    The car runs fine after a few seconds
    If i drive and accelerate hard a lot of black smoke is pumped out the exhaust also
    Looking online this could be head gasket issue. My mate mentioned turbo, but its pulling grand and no whistle noises so not sure its that


    Is there any way of testing this myself or will i have to get it check by a garage


    If it is a head gasket i may well need to replace her

  • Registered Users Posts: 2,795 ✭✭✭samih


    What's the mileage? Could abe the diesel injectors needing replacing or a rebuild as when those age the spray pattern and injected volume changes causing issues. The black smoke could also be that or maybe a glogged inlet manifold and inoperature swirl flaps due to EGR contamination.

    Better get it analyzed properly somewhere. Cleaning the inlet manifold if not done recently would my first port of call and then take it from there. The manifolds are somewhat fragle and a new part is not a bad option.

  • Registered Users Posts: 2,795 ✭✭✭samih


    Make sure the inlet manifold flaps move freely and that the inlet manifold is not chocked with soot from the EGR (see the pic for the swirl flap mechanism).
